
CAF Delays Verdict on Libya-Nigeria AFCON Qualifier Dispute
The Confederation of African Football (CAF) has yet to announce its decision on the disputed AFCON qualifying match between Libya and Nigeria. CAF’s Disciplinary Committee held a video conference with both parties on Wednesday but hasn’t reached a verdict.
The match, scheduled for October 15, was canceled after Nigeria’s team protested their treatment upon arrival in Libya, including an 18-hour airport detention without food or water.
